Top News Trump to meet leader of ‘out of control’ South Africa at White House Published 4 weeks ago on May 21, 2025 By The Janitor Trump set to meet South African President Cyril Ramaphosa as U.S.-South Africa ties face scrutiny over foreign policy, economic stagnation and controversial land expropriation issues. Related Topics: Up Next Under attack by Trump, South Africa’s Ramaphosa responds with trade deal offer Don't Miss Warring House GOP tries to push Trump’s tax bill over the finish line The Janitor Continue Reading You may like